Note: If you see the phone disconnected icon on Google Pixel Watch, Sense, or … WebApr 11, 2024 · Overall, I like this 2nd generation Fitbit Charge HR. The display is brighter than 1st gen Charge HR. The battery lasts longer. The connector to charger is more secure. The "2" seems a bit more water resistant, although I'm hesitant to try. What I'm not so keen on is the larger size of the Charge 2. The device is longer and thicker on the wrist.
